Browse Source

java task test build file

git-svn-id: https://svn.apache.org/repos/asf/ant/core/trunk@271277 13f79535-47bb-0310-9956-ffa450edef68
master
Steve Loughran 23 years ago
parent
commit
b0566b79cb
1 changed files with 68 additions and 0 deletions
  1. +68
    -0
      src/etc/testcases/taskdefs/java.xml

+ 68
- 0
src/etc/testcases/taskdefs/java.xml View File

@@ -0,0 +1,68 @@
<?xml version="1.0"?>

<project name="java-test" basedir="." default="">

<property name="app"
value="org.apache.tools.ant.taskdefs.JavaTest$$EntryPoint" />
<path id="test.classpath">
<pathelement location="${build.tests}"/>
</path>
<target name="noclassname">
<java/>
</target>

<target name="jarNoFork">
<java jar="test.jar" fork="false"/>
</target>
<target name="jarAndClassname">
<java jar="test.jar" classname="${app}" />
</target>
<target name="ClassnameAndjar">
<java classname="${app}" jar="test.jar" />
</target>
<target name="run">
<fail unless="tests-classpath.value" />
<java classname="${app}"
classpath="${tests-classpath.value}"/>
</target>

<target name="run-fail">
<java classname="${app}"
classpath="tests-classpath.value"
>
<arg value="-1"/>
</java>
</target>

<target name="run-fail-foe">
<java classname="${app}"
classpath="tests-classpath.value"
failonerror="true">
<arg value="-1"/>
</java>
</target>

<target name="run-fail-foe-fork">
<java classname="${app}"
classpath="tests-classpath.value"
failonerror="true"
fork="true">
<arg value="-1"/>
</java>
</target>

<target name="runExpectNoFail">
<java classname="${app}"
classpath="tests-classpath.value"
failonerror="true">
<arg value="-1"/>
</java>
</target>

</project>

Loading…
Cancel
Save